About Optimal Dynamics
Optimal Dynamics is a Transportation Decision System (TDS) for mid-to-large enterprise truckload carriers, replacing manual dispatching and siloed regional planning with data-driven automation. The platform covers the full planning-to-execution lifecycle: Dispatch Management delivers real-time automated decisions, Network Management includes Scale for agentic freight procurement, Bid Analysis simulates lane bids, and Network Simulation models scenarios in a digital twin. It unifies planning and execution, helping carriers reduce manual workload by up to 80%, increase revenue per truck by 12.5%, and scale without proportional headcount. Ideal for fleets ready to shift from gut-feel dispatching to centralized, automated decisions.

Real-world workflow fit
Concrete scenarios for the personas Optimal Dynamics actually fits — and what changes day-one when you adopt it.
Daily dispatch planning previously took four planners all morning; now the system auto-assigns loads and planners just review exceptions.
Outcome: Complete a full day's plan in minutes, freeing planners for strategic work; reported 80% productivity lift.
Considering expanding into a new lane; uses Bid Analysis and Network Simulation to model the lane's profitability before committing.
Outcome: Simulate RFP impact and choose bids that optimize profitability, coverage, and service.
Scaling from 50 to 100 trucks without doubling headcount; leverages Scale agentic procurement to secure freight across channels.
Outcome: Proactively secure needed freight, improving utilization and revenue per truck.

Limitations
- Pricing is undisclosed and likely enterprise-grade; no free tier.
- Exclusively for truckload carriers with existing operational data; cannot function standalone without integration.
- Documentation and API specifics are not public.
- Requires significant upfront time and resources for data integration and process change.

Setup time & first value
How long it actually takes to get something useful out of Optimal Dynamics — broken out by persona, not the marketing-page minute.
Initial data integration and configuration typically takes 1-3 months, depending on data quality and internal resources. After that, planners can use the system day-one, with the Proof-of-Value phase showing measurable impact within weeks.
